package cmd
import (
"fmt"
"github.com/spf13/cobra"
"github.com/spf13/viper"
accountimport "github.com/wealdtech/ethdo/cmd/account/import"
)
var accountImportCmd = &cobra.Command{
Use: "import",
Short: "Import an account",
Long: `Import an account from its private key. For example:
ethdo account import --account="primary/testing" --key="0x..." --passphrase="my secret"
In quiet mode this will return 0 if the account is imported successfully, otherwise 1.`,
RunE: func(cmd *cobra.Command, _ []string) error {
res, err := accountimport.Run(cmd)
if err != nil {
return err
}
if viper.GetBool("quiet") {
return nil
}
if res != "" {
fmt.Println(res)
}
return nil
},
}
func init() {
accountCmd.AddCommand(accountImportCmd)
accountFlags(accountImportCmd)
accountImportCmd.Flags().String("key", "", "Private key of the account to import (0x...)")
accountImportCmd.Flags().String("keystore", "", "Keystore, or path to keystore ")
accountImportCmd.Flags().String("keystore-passphrase", "", "Passphrase of keystore")
}
func accountImportBindings(cmd *cobra.Command) {
if err := viper.BindPFlag("key", cmd.Flags().Lookup("key")); err != nil {
panic(err)
}
if err := viper.BindPFlag("keystore", cmd.Flags().Lookup("keystore")); err != nil {
panic(err)
}
if err := viper.BindPFlag("keystore-passphrase", cmd.Flags().Lookup("keystore-passphrase")); err != nil {
panic(err)
}
}
